We are seeking a motivated and professional geography teacher with relevant UK curriculum experience who can promote a dynamic learning environment and demonstrate a positive approach to student development. Candidates should be confident and enthusiastic teachers dedicated to enhancing student learning experiences at all levels.

Candidates should also demonstrate a capacity to contribute to our culture of extra-curricular activities and engagement opportunities in the wider school community.

The successful candidate must demonstrate teaching experience in Geography to students in Key Stages 3 and 4.

The CIS International School is an independent non-governmental organization, established to provide quality education to residents of Russia and Uzbekistan.

What makes us unique:

We offer a dual Cambridge International and Russian State curriculum, offering our students the widest set of academic opportunities. We offer our pupils a full school education (nursery, primary and high school) from 3 until 18 years old to help them fulfill their full potential in society.

We enhance a unique atmosphere by embracing open dialogue between every student and teacher. We encourage a free and respectful exchange of opinions and ideas.

The international educational program at CIS is delivered by highly qualified teaching staff from the UK, Australia, Canada, the USA, South Africa, and other countries around the world.
